| 5/29/26 | ![]() 021: How Much Money Do You Actually Need to Start an Off-Grid Life? | The money question stops more off-grid dreams than bad weather ever will. So we’re putting real numbers on the table and talking through what it actually takes to move from a city budget to a self-reliant life on rural land, without selling you a fantasy or a one-size-fits-all price tag. We break the path into clear scenarios: a minimal start ($15,000 to $45,000) where your labor, reclaimed materials, and fast learning do most of the heavy lifting; a solid foundation ($80,000 to $150,000) wh... | 16m 49s | ||||||
